结论:阿里云服务器的公网IPv4地址并不是必须购买,具体取决于您的实际需求。
以下是关于是否需要购买阿里云服务器公网IPv4地址的详细分析:
公网IP的作用
公网IPv4地址的主要作用是让您的服务器能够被互联网上的其他设备访问。如果您需要通过互联网直接访问您的服务器(例如搭建网站、运行在线服务或远程管理),那么公网IP是必需的。如果没有公网IP,您的服务器只能在内网中通信,无法直接与外部网络交互。免费与收费的区别
阿里云提供两种类型的公网IP:- 弹性公网IP(EIP):这是独立购买的IP地址,可以灵活绑定到不同的云资源上,但需要额外付费。
- 实例自带的公网IP:某些实例类型(如按量付费实例)会默认分配一个公网IP,这部分通常是免费的,但一旦释放实例,该IP也会被回收。
如果您只是短期使用服务器,可以选择实例自带的公网IP;如果是长期使用,建议购买弹性公网IP以避免IP地址变动带来的麻烦。
是否必须购买?
不需要公网IP的情况:
如果您的服务器仅用于内网环境下的业务处理(例如作为数据库服务器、内部应用服务器等),或者通过其他方式(如NAT网关)实现对外访问,则无需购买公网IP。
此外,如果您的业务可以通过域名解析和负载均衡(SLB)来实现访问分流,也可以减少对公网IP的依赖。需要公网IP的情况:
如果您希望服务器拥有固定的公网IP地址以便长期稳定地对外提供服务(例如搭建邮件服务器、FTP服务器或固定IP需求的应用场景),则建议购买弹性公网IP。
成本考量
弹性公网IP的费用根据地域和使用时长有所不同,通常按小时计费。如果您确实需要公网IP,但又不想长期持有,可以选择在需要的时候临时购买并绑定,用完后再解绑释放,以节省成本。替代方案
如果您担心公网IP的安全性或成本问题,可以考虑以下替代方案:- 使用NAT网关:通过NAT网关实现服务器的公网访问需求,而无需为每台服务器单独分配公网IP。
- 使用负载均衡(SLB):将多个服务器隐藏在SLB后面,只暴露SLB的公网IP,从而增强安全性和灵活性。
总结
公网IPv4地址并非必须购买,这完全取决于您的业务需求。如果您需要稳定的公网访问能力,可以考虑购买弹性公网IP;如果仅需临时访问或内网通信,可以选择不购买公网IP,转而采用其他技术手段满足需求。最终选择应基于成本、安全性以及业务稳定性等多方面因素综合考虑。
CDNK博客